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_000260.4(MYO7A):​c.5169-6C>A vari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000502 in 1,395,296 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 2/3 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

MYO7A (HGNC:7606): (myosin VIIA) This gene is a member of the myosin gene family. Myosins are mechanochemical proteins characterized by the presence of a motor domain, an actin-binding domain, a neck domain that interacts with other proteins, and a tail domain that serves as an anchor. This gene encodes an unconventional myosin with a very short tail. Defects in this gene are associated with the mouse shaker-1 phenotype and the human Usher syndrome 1B which are characterized by deafness, reduced vestibular function, and (in human) retinal degeneration.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2008]

This sequence change in MYO7A is an intronic variant located in intron 37. This variant is absent from gnomAD v2.1 and v3.1. To our knowledge, this variant has not been reported in the literature in any individuals with MYO7A-related disease. The results from multiple in silico splicing predictors (SpliceAI, MaxEntScan) support neither a deleterious nor benign impact on the acceptor splice site of intron 37 of MYO7A. Based on the classification scheme RMH Modified ACMG Guidelines v1.5.1, this variant is classified as a VARIANT OF UNCERTAIN SIGNIFICANCE. Following criteria are met: PM2_Supporting. -
